VP, Mike open fire

WASHINGTON — Vice President Joe Biden yesterday touted President Obama’s gun-control agenda in firearm-loving Virginia and over dinner with firearm-hating Mayor Bloomberg back in DC.

Joe and Jill Biden hosted the billionaire mayor and his girlfriend, Diana Taylor, White House officials said. Bloomberg is helping to bankroll a national campaign to undermine the National Rifle Association’s opposition to Obama’s proposals.

In Virginia, Biden never mentioned the proposed ban on assault weapons and high-capacity ammo clips, the most ambitious part of the president’s plan. Instead, the vice president focused on establishing universal background checks.

“We have an obligation to act, not wait,” he said after meeting in Richmond with officials from Virginia Tech University, where a student shot dead 32 people in April 2007.
